What is the purpose of a cash budget?
Shtirlitz [24]
The purpose of a cash budget is to help financial managers to get a better understanding of the timing of cash flows.
The cash budget will make it easier for the managers to monitor whether the current cash flow is enough to fund all companies' operation and to determine whether they need to make any changes in their departments.

Using appropriate properties find: 2/3 × 3/4 + 3/7 × 3/4​
Viktor [21]

Answer:

\frac{23}{28}

Step-by-step explanation:

\frac{2}{3}  \times  \frac{3}{4}  +  \frac{3}{7}  \times  \frac{3}{4}

=  >  \frac{3}{4} ( \frac{2}{3}  +  \frac{3}{7} )

=  >  \frac{3}{4}  \times  \frac{23}{21}

Reducing 3 from numerator and denominator,

=  >  \frac{23}{4 \times 7}  =  \frac{23}{28}

Quadrilateral PAID is a rectangle whose diagonals have the endpoints P(-3, -2)I(4, -7) and A(4, -2)D(-3, -7). Find the diagonals
BARSIC [14]

Answer:

(0.5,-4.5)

Step-by-step explanation:

The given rectangle has diagonals have the endpoints P(-3, -2) ,I(4, -7) and A(4, -2) ,D(-3, -7)

The diagonals of the rectangle bisect each other so we use the midpoint formula to find their point of intersection.

The midpoint formula is;

(\frac{x_1+x_2}{2},\frac{y_1+y_2}{2})

We use any pair of endpoints of the diagonals to find the point of intersection.

Using A(4, -2) ,D(-3, -7)

(\frac{4+-3}{2},\frac{-2+-7}{2})

(\frac{1}{2},\frac{-9}{2})

or

(0.5,-4.5)
